Ripley’s Aquarium of Myrtle Beach
Dive into an underwater world without getting wet! Ripley’s Aquarium is a fantastic destination for all ages, but it’s especially enjoyable in the fall when you can take your time at each exhibit. Walk through the breathtaking 330-foot-long underwater tunnel and watch as sharks, giant stingrays, and sea turtles glide gracefully overhead. The kids will love the hands-on Discovery Center, where they can touch horseshoe crabs and learn about marine life up close. With fewer people, you’ll get a front-row view of the live dive shows and mermaid performances.

Myrtle Beach Boardwalk & Promenade
Stretching 1.2 miles along the beautiful coastline, the Myrtle Beach Boardwalk is the vibrant heart of the city. A stroll here in the fall is pure bliss. The ocean breeze is refreshing, and you can enjoy the stunning views without the intense summer sun. Grab a scoop of ice cream, listen to the sounds of live music drifting from nearby restaurants, and browse the unique souvenir shops. The iconic SkyWheel offers panoramic views of the Atlantic Ocean and the city, and a ride at sunset is truly spectacular.
Broadway at the Beach
This sprawling entertainment complex is a destination in itself. With dozens of shops, restaurants, and attractions surrounding a 23-acre lake, Broadway at the Beach has something for everyone. Spend the day exploring unique stores, challenge your entire family to a round of mini-golf, or experience the upside-down world of WonderWorks. In the evening, choose from a wide array of dining options, from casual waterfront eateries to lively themed restaurants. The cooler fall evenings are perfect for a leisurely walk around the lake as the entire complex lights up.

Alligator Adventure
Prepare for a wild experience at Alligator Adventure, one of the largest reptile parks in the world. This is a thrilling attraction for all ages, where you can see massive alligators, rare albino gators, and even Utan, the “King of the Crocs.” But it’s not just about reptiles; the park is also home to a variety of other animals, including bobcats, kangaroos, and exotic birds. The live feeding shows and expert-led talks are both educational and exciting, giving you a new appreciation for these incredible creatures.
Alabama Theatre & The Carolina Opry
For a truly unforgettable evening, book tickets to one of the Grand Strand’s legendary live shows. The Alabama Theatre at Barefoot Landing features guest artist concerts and its signature production, “ONE The Show,” a high-energy mix of country, rock, gospel, and comedy. A few miles down the road, The Carolina Opry, a Myrtle Beach institution for over 35 years, presents its award-winning variety show filled with music, dance, and laughter. During the fall, both theaters begin to roll out their beloved holiday spectaculars, which are a must-see if you’re visiting in November or December.

RV Camping Tips for First-Time Visitors
Feeling excited but a little nervous about your first RV trip? Don’t worry! With our full-service delivery and setup, RV camping has never been easier. Here are a few tips to ensure a smooth experience:
- Book the Right Campsite: When you reserve your spot at a local campground, make sure the site can accommodate the length of the RV you’ve rented from us. This information is available on our website for each unit.
- Check for Hookups: Your campsite must have at least a 30-amp electrical hookup to power the RV’s systems. Full hookups (including water and sewer) are always recommended for the most convenient stay.
